Alfred Kinsey (Liam Neeson), Jr., known as 'Prok', develops an early interest in biology despite his father's disapproval. He grows up to become a biology professor at Indiana University, initially studying gall wasps but later shifts his focus to human sexuality due to questions from his students and his desire for honest sexual education. With the approval of faculty head Herman Wells (Oliver Platt), Kinsey starts teaching a popular marriage course discussing sex openly. Observing discrepancies between morals and sexual behavior, he decides to conduct a massive sex survey with assistance from students Wardell Pomeroy (Chris O'Donnell), Clyde Martin (Peter Sarsgaard), and Paul Gebhard (Timothy Hutton). The film follows Kinsey's struggle for funding and public acceptance of his controversial research while also exploring the personal implications on his marriage with Clara 'Mac' McMillen (Laura Linney).
Kinsey is a biographical drama directed by Bill Condon in 2004, focusing on Alfred Kinsey, Jr., a renowned sexologist who pioneered human sexuality research. The film begins as a scientific endeavor but evolves into an intensely personal journey exploring the mystery of human behavior and challenging societal taboos around sexuality. It is set primarily at Indiana University and involves key figures like Professor Thurman Rice (Tim Curry), who represents traditional views on sexual education, and Herman Wells, who supports Kinsey's unconventional approach.
